HBase实时写入性能分析(12月27日)

HBase实时写入性能分析(12月27日)

shijinbumei 2024-12-29 包装及包材 57 次浏览 0个评论

随着大数据时代的到来,分布式数据存储系统HBase因其高效的数据存储和检索能力而受到广泛关注,特别是在实时数据处理领域,HBase的写性能成为评估其性能的重要指标之一,本文将围绕“12月27日HBase实时写性能”这一主题展开讨论。

HBase概述

HBase是一个分布式、版本化、非关系型的NoSQL数据库,它利用Hadoop的HDFS作为其存储系统,提供高性能的读写访问能力,HBase适用于存储大量稀疏数据,并且具有良好的可扩展性,由于其面向列的设计,使得它在处理大数据时表现出优秀的性能。

实时写性能的重要性

在大数据时代,数据的实时处理和分析变得越来越重要,HBase的实时写性能直接关系到数据处理的效率和准确性,如果写性能不佳,会导致数据延迟、系统响应缓慢等问题,从而影响整个系统的运行效率,优化HBase的实时写性能对于提高系统的整体性能至关重要。

影响HBase实时写性能的因素

1、集群规模:集群节点数量、硬件配置等都会影响HBase的写性能。

2、数据量:数据量的增加会导致写操作的负载增大,从而影响写性能。

3、数据分布:数据的分布均匀性对HBase的写性能也有一定影响。

4、网络延迟:HBase的分布式特性使得数据需要在节点间传输,网络延迟会影响写操作的响应时间。

HBase实时写入性能分析(12月27日)

5、参数配置:HBase的参数配置,如内存分配、IO策略等,都会对写性能产生影响。

优化策略

针对以上影响因素,可以采取以下优化策略来提高HBase的实时写性能:

1、扩大集群规模:增加节点数量,提高系统的处理能力。

2、优化硬件配置:提高节点的硬件配置,如增加内存、使用高性能硬盘等。

3、数据分片与负载均衡:合理设计数据分布策略,确保数据均匀分布,避免热点区域。

4、网络优化:优化网络配置,降低网络延迟。

5、参数调优:根据实际需求调整HBase的参数配置,如调整内存分配比例、优化IO策略等。

案例分析(以某公司为例)

某公司在使用HBase处理实时数据时,面临写性能不佳的问题,通过深入分析,发现主要是由于数据量增长迅速,导致系统负载过大,针对这一问题,公司采取了以下措施进行优化:

1、扩大集群规模:增加节点数量,提高系统的处理能力。

2、数据分片与负载均衡:优化数据分布策略,确保数据均匀分布。

3、参数调优:根据实际情况调整HBase的参数配置,如调整缓存策略、优化IO路径等。

经过优化后,该公司的HBase实时写性能得到了显著提升,数据处理效率得到了极大的提高。

本文通过介绍HBase的概述、实时写性能的重要性、影响因素、优化策略以及案例分析,对“12月27日HBase实时写性能”这一主题进行了全面的讨论,随着大数据技术的不断发展,HBase的实时写性能将越来越受到关注,我们将继续深入研究HBase的性能优化技术,为大数据处理和分析提供更加高效、稳定的解决方案。

转载请注明来自北京华瑞瑞尔科技有限责任公司,本文标题:《HBase实时写入性能分析(12月27日)》

百度分享代码,如果开启HTTPS请参考李洋个人博客

发表评论

快捷回复:

验证码

评论列表 (暂无评论,57人围观)参与讨论

还没有评论,来说两句吧...

Top